Epes Sargent
Epes Sargent (1813–1880) was an American writer, journalist and poet.

Biography
Born at United States in 1813, died in Boston in 1880.
Epes Sargent studied at Harvard University. Works named in the authority record are A Life on the Ocean Wave. Work by Epes Sargent is recorded in the collections of Australian National Maritime Museum.
